Mendal v. Gimbel

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, First Department
Feb 1, 1933
238 App. Div. 778 (N.Y. App. Div. 1933)

Opinion

February, 1933.

Present — Finch, P.J., Martin, O'Malley, Sherman and Townley, JJ.


Order affirmed, with twenty dollars costs and disbursements, with leave to the defendant to answer within twenty days from service of order upon payment of said costs and ten dollars costs of motion at Special Term. No opinion.
